Review Third-Party Lab Testing
One of the most crucial aspects of choosing any Delta 8 THC product is confirming that it has undergone third-party lab testing. Reputable manufacturers will provide certificates of analysis (COA) from independent labs. It is important that these lab results check that the gummies are safe, effective, and free of any impurities like heavy metals, pesticides, residual solvents, or microbes.
Before you buy, look at these test results to make sure the product has the amount of Delta 8 THC that it says it does and doesn’t have more than the legal amount of Delta 9 THC. High-quality Delta 8 gummies will always have this information readily available on the product’s website or packaging.

Check The Potency
Potency is another critical factor to consider when selecting Delta 8 THC gummies. People say that Delta 8 THC doesn’t have as strong of an effect as Delta 9 THC, but the strength can change a lot from product to product. Most Delta 8 THC gummies range in potency from 10mg to 50mg per gummy. For new users, a smaller dose, like 10–20 mg, should be used at first to see how their body responds to the compound.
When choosing a product, ensure that the potency aligns with your experience level and desired effects. If you are a seasoned Delta 8 THC user, higher-potency gummies may offer the benefits you’re looking for. However, always start slow and monitor how your body reacts, as the effects can take some time to kick in when consumed orally.

Get To Know The Legal System
Though Delta 8 THC is federally legal in the U.S. under the 2018 Farm Bill, it’s important to understand that laws surrounding Delta 8 THC vary by state. Delta 8 THC products are either completely illegal or subject to strict rules in some places. Before purchasing, ensure that Delta 8 THC is legal in your state to avoid any legal issues.
Moreover, be cautious of companies that operate in a legal gray area or don’t adhere to the regulations set by the federal or state governments. A reputable company will always comply with local laws and clearly outline its legal standing.
